Digital tools can make it easier to engage students and improve student outcomes. Discover the effectiveness of audio-visual mnemonics and spaced repetition-based study routines, and how a health care study tool harnessed the power of known memory phenomena to help educators engage students and help students remember 300% more information over time.

Outcomes:

See examples of and learn how to create audio-visual mnemonics that work * Understand which aspects of digital learning engage students the most
